About M.K. Miller

M.K. Miller is a scholar working on Biomedical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Materials Chemistry, Metals and Alloys and Mechanics of Materials, having authored 261 papers that have together received 11.1k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Advanced Materials Characterization Techniques (207 papers), Hydrogen embrittlement and corrosion behaviors in metals (67 papers), Fusion materials and technologies (56 papers), High Temperature Alloys and Creep (51 papers), Microstructure and Mechanical Properties of Steels (44 papers), Metal and Thin Film Mechanics (37 papers), Ion-surface interactions and analysis (37 papers) and Intermetallics and Advanced Alloy Properties (26 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Metals and Alloys (2.1k citations), Mechanical Engineering (6.8k citations), Materials Chemistry (7.3k citations), Biomedical Engineering (4.1k citations) and Mechanics of Materials (1.7k citations). M.K. Miller has collaborated with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Spain. Frequent co-authors include K.F. Russell, C.T. Liu, D. Hoelzer, George Smith, Zengbao Jiao, M.G. Burke, Junhua Luan, M.G. Hetherington, E. A. Kenik and A. Cerezo.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Nuclear Materials, Applied Surface Science, Materials Science and Engineering A, Acta Materialia and Microscopy and Microanalysis.
